Kabbashi Inspects Operations in Khartoum State

Omdurman – Sudanhorizon

Lieutenant General Shams al-Din Kabbashi, a member of the Sovereignty Council and Deputy Commander-in-Chief, arrived at the Wadi Sidna military area as part of a tour that also included the Signal Corps and the General Command.
In a circular issued by the media of the Transitional Sovereignty Council, it was stated that the Assistant Commander-in-Chief and member of the Sovereignty Council, Lieutenant General Yasser Al-Atta, along with a number of division and unit commanders, welcomed Kabbashi at the Martyr Mukhtar Air Base. There, he received a comprehensive briefing on the progress of military operations in the Omdurman axis. He also assessed the readiness of the units, the high morale of the soldiers and mobilized forces, and their determination to clear the remaining militia pockets in the south and west of Omdurman.
Kabbashi congratulated the officers and soldiers on their victories on all fronts in the Battle of Dignity, emphasizing the necessity of working to decisively end the rebellion soon.
Lieutenant General Kabbashi visited the Signal Corps, where he praised the resilience, bravery, patience, and steadfastness of the officers and soldiers in preserving the sovereignty and dignity of the state, ensuring that the feet of mercenaries do not tread on these sacred lands. He commended the military arrangements of the Signal Corps, describing it as “the fortress that defeated the terrorist militia and paved the way to the General Command.”
The Deputy Commander-in-Chief, accompanied by the member of the Sovereignty Council, Assistant Commander-in-Chief, and Chief of Staff, Lieutenant General Muhammad Osman Al-Hussein, reviewed the progress of operations at the General Command.
The Deputy Commander-in-Chief also paid tribute to the martyrs of the Presidential Guard and all the soldiers who sacrificed their lives for the sake of the pure land of Sudan, pledging to liberate every inch of the nation’s soil, uphold its dignity, and protect its territories.
Kabbashi inspected the control and operations room at the General Command, which is working to reinforce the significant victories achieved by the armed forces and their supporting troops.
